| We have taken this cruise (the sunset one) two or three times previously and found it just great. This time, however, the weather was not good, and the lake very choppy, so it was really questionable whether it should have gone out. There were no other sailboats on the lake. I think the group had a good time - mostly men - but it was very different from the previous times. The only other thing I would mention is that it seems a little risky to have the passengers take the helm. It seemed as though they were experienced, but maybe not on Lake Tahoe, and the choppiness and swells made me a little concerned.
We have loved this opportunity to have a little sailing time on the Lake and glad you make that available. But I do think those things deserve some thought. |

| This was a nice cruise along the lake shore, but since there was very little wind most of it was motorized and not as exciting as we would have liked. Make sure to pick a reasonably windy day if you're looking for a bit of actual sailing. |
